closes #39
I added instructions on how to switch to a different linker to .cargo/config but
I don't think that's too visible. Beginners are unlikely to look into that file
if they run into problems with the default linker. Any suggestions to improve
the visibility of that information?
Also, don't merge this until the default linker changes for the Cortex-M targets
on nightly as this relies on that change.
